Transaction 250743f33cb4eac9007f56edb84c682becc8346b93fffeced18b96f731785bc5

1 Input
2 Outputs
  • 250743f33cb4eac9007f56edb84c682becc8346b93fffeced18b96f731785bc5:0
  • value  44135573
    address  18UhVEGKTPnLcfdRrnUJ9PaGsn4niQ3XPb
  • 250743f33cb4eac9007f56edb84c682becc8346b93fffeced18b96f731785bc5:1
  • value  301841341
    address  1Btc2UrZTqcbjLrr8trx66K9TozQmKeDGN